nib holdings limited, together with its subsidiaries, underwrites and distributes private health insurance to Australian and New Zealand residents, as well as international students and visitors. The company operates through Australian Residents Health Insurance, New Zealand Residents Health Insurance, International (Inbound) Health Insurance, and nib Travel segments. It also offers health insurance products, including single, couples, and family health insurance, as well as single parent health insurance; life insurance; travel insurance; and income protection insurance services. nib holdings limited was founded in 1952 and is headquartered in Newcastle, Australia.

Nib Holdings paid $0.25 dividend and the ex-dividend date was 03 Mar 2022.The dividend payout ratio is 62.34%. The dividend payout ratio is defined as the amout of dividend paid divided by the earnings of the company.NHF dividend payout ratio is less than 70. This is ideal as it gives company room to grow the dividends and also the excess earnings can be invested in company for growth.
NHF's forward dividend amount is $0.25 and the forward dividend yield is 3.46%. A forward dividend yield is the percentage of a company's current stock price that it expects to pay out as dividends over a certain time period, generally 12 months. Forward dividend yields are generally used in circumstances where the yield is predictable based on past instances. If not, trailing yields, which indicate the same value over the previous 12 months, are used.

Profitability ratios are a class of financial metrics that are used to assess a business's ability to generate earnings relative to its revenue, operating costs, balance sheet assets, and shareholders' equity over time, using data from a specific point in time.
The return on equity signifies how well the management is running the company in terms of capital management. The ideal return on equity is greater than 10%. The return on equity is calculated as net income divided by total share holders equity.
